Scope

This standard specifies the test method for determining the durability and deformation of ultra-high molecular weight polyethylene (UHMWPE) tibial liner components in the design of double-chamber or triple-chamber knee joint prostheses under specified laboratory conditions.
This standard applies to liner components made of ultra-high molecular weight polyethylene.
Note: Single-chamber total knee replacement (TKR) systems can also be tested according to this standard, provided that the single-chamber system has sufficient constraints to enable the use of this test method.
This standard is not applicable to testing two single-chamber knee joint systems as a double-chamber system.
